Ticket: Digest scheduler builds failing signature verification on Fernwick CI. Cause: the batch email digest cron image was rebuilt after the key rotation but verified against the stale key cached in the runner. Fix: clear runner cache, re-pull trust bundle, re-run job. New folks, verify against the current deploy key below.

deploy key for kagup-bawig: bky9_ZMq28eTw9

Ticket: basement archive room at Fenwick House smells damp again and the dehumidifier's tripped its breaker. Night crew — can someone reset it before the boxes on the low shelves get soggy? Breaker panel is just inside the door on the left. The archive lock was rekeyed last week, so the old code won't work; use the current door code below.

door code, tajof-kageg: bdg-QVDCE-3

## Reviewing schema migrations

At Quillbank we require every schema change to be zero-downtime by construction: expand, backfill, then contract, each in a separate reviewed change. As a reviewer, confirm the migration is backward-compatible with the currently deployed binary, that backfills are rate-limited through the Tidegate throttler, and that the contract step lands only after a full release cycle. Reject any change that renames a column in place. The complete checklist and worked examples are maintained on the internal page.

operations page: https://confluence.lumicsys.internal/projects/display/projects/display

### Timing-chip reader recovery

If the Fleetmark reader at a mat stops reporting, check the uplink LED first; amber means buffering locally, which is fine — splits sync after reconnect. Red means the antenna loop failed. Swap in the spare unit from the timing van and re-register its mat ID before the next wave starts. The mat ID registration steps are on the internal page below.

operations page: https://confluence.zemvarlabs.internal/projects/display/browse/display/8963

Night-shift staff: Floor 4 of the Tellhaven Building opens this week. After 21:00, access is via the rear stairwell only; the lifts are locked out overnight during the settling period. Complete a walk-through of the new floor once per shift and log it. The stairwell keypad accepts the code below.

badge for yahop-fawep: bdg-XBKXI-68071